Vista Lakes, Orlando,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Vista Lakes?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Vista Lakes Studio Apartments | $1,391 | $995 | $1,877 |
| Vista Lakes 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,629 | $945 | $3,318 |
| Vista Lakes 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,941 | $1,010 | $3,268 |
Vista Lakes 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,299 | $1,599 | $10,000+ |
| Vista Lakes 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,347 | $1,899 | $6,364 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Vista Lakes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Vista Lakes with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Vista Lakes is at Marbella Pointe and Marbella Cove listed at $1,599.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Vista Lakes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Vista Lakes is $2,299.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Vista Lakes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Vista Lakes is a 1,523 square feet unit starting from $2,719 at Cortland Jubilee Park.
What is the average size for Vista Lakes 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Vista Lakes is currently 1,557 sq ft.
